8-week plan — Standard

Recommended for most candidates

1

Foundation — frameworks & the 8-minute playbook; do one practice station right away

Frameworks daily + 1–2 stations

2

Start Here — history-taking clusters (anchor → practise → review)

2 stations/day + spaced repetition

3

Start Here — counselling & shared decision-making

2 stations/day + review routine

4

Ethics, consent & communication clusters

2 stations/day + first full mock

5

Acute/emergency clusters — ABCDE under the clock

2–3 stations/day + weekly mock

6

Teaching, prescribing & data interpretation stations

2 stations/day + weekly mock

7

Pressure-test — mocks + Analytics weak-area drill; Comparisons for differentials

Weekly mock + targeted retries

8

Final fortnight — Recent Themes + re-run failed stations; Quick Review & Mind Maps

Daily Recent Themes + 2–3 mocks
